Executive Summary
Today's insider trading digest is dominated by stock awards and deferred compensation grants (44 of 50 filings), with a notable undercurrent of bullish open-market buying that stands out for its size and insider conviction.
The most significant developments are a $20M open-market purchase by Uber Technologies in Neutron Holdings and over $2.2M in insider buying at Wallbox N.V. by the CEO and a director, signaling strong conviction. Open-market buying from directors at Mid Penn Bancorp and a token purchase by a 10% owner at Texas Pacific Land add to a positive tone. The lack of any bearish insider selling (all dispositions are tax-withholding related) is a constructive signal. Key themes include concentrated insider alignment in small/mid-cap growth names and a wave of director compensation awards across large-cap industrials and healthcare. The high volume of director grant activity (e.g., ICF International, Dare Bioscience, Lineage Cell Therapeutics) provides minimal short-term trading signals but indicates ongoing board refreshment and alignment structures.
